/*\
title: $:/core/modules/parsers/wikiparser/rules/html.js
type: application/javascript
module-type: wikirule
Wiki rule for HTML elements and widgets. For example:
{{{
<aside>
This is an HTML5 aside element
</aside>
<$slider target="MyTiddler">
This is a widget invocation
</$slider>
}}}
\*/
(function(){
/*jslint node: true, browser: true */
/*global $tw: false */
"use strict";
exports.name = "html";
exports.types = {inline: true, block: true};
exports.init = function(parser) {
this.parser = parser;
};
exports.findNextMatch = function(startPos) {
// Find the next tag
this.nextTag = this.findNextTag(this.parser.source,startPos,{
requireLineBreak: this.is.block
});
return this.nextTag ? this.nextTag.start : undefined;
};
/*
Parse the most recent match
*/
exports.parse = function() {
// Retrieve the most recent match so that recursive calls don't overwrite it
var tag = this.nextTag;
this.nextTag = null;
// Advance the parser position to past the tag
this.parser.pos = tag.end;
// Check for an immediately following double linebreak
var hasLineBreak = !tag.isSelfClosing && !!$tw.utils.parseTokenRegExp(this.parser.source,this.parser.pos,/([^\S\n\r]*\r?\n(?:[^\S\n\r]*\r?\n|$))/g);
// Set whether we're in block mode
tag.isBlock = this.is.block || hasLineBreak;
// Parse the body if we need to
if(!tag.isSelfClosing && $tw.config.htmlVoidElements.indexOf(tag.tag) === -1) {
var reEndString = "</" + $tw.utils.escapeRegExp(tag.tag) + ">";
if(hasLineBreak) {
tag.children = this.parser.parseBlocks(reEndString);
} else {
var reEnd = new RegExp("(" + reEndString + ")","mg");
tag.children = this.parser.parseInlineRun(reEnd,{eatTerminator: true});
}
}
// Return the tag
return [tag];
};
/*
Look for an HTML tag. Returns null if not found, otherwise returns {type: "element", name:, attributes: {}, orderedAttributes: [], isSelfClosing:, start:, end:,}
*/
exports.parseTag = function(source,pos,options) {
options = options || {};
var token,
node = {
type: "element",
start: pos,
attributes: {},
orderedAttributes: []
};
// Define our regexps
var reTagName = /([a-zA-Z0-9\-\$]+)/g;
// Skip whitespace
pos = $tw.utils.skipWhiteSpace(source,pos);
// Look for a less than sign
token = $tw.utils.parseTokenString(source,pos,"<");
if(!token) {
return null;
}
pos = token.end;
// Get the tag name
token = $tw.utils.parseTokenRegExp(source,pos,reTagName);
if(!token) {
return null;
}
node.tag = token.match[1];
if(node.tag.charAt(0) === "$") {
node.type = node.tag.substr(1);
}
pos = token.end;
// Check that the tag is terminated by a space, / or >
if(!$tw.utils.parseWhiteSpace(source,pos) && !(source.charAt(pos) === "/") && !(source.charAt(pos) === ">") ) {
return null;
}
// Process attributes
var attribute = $tw.utils.parseAttribute(source,pos);
while(attribute) {
node.orderedAttributes.push(attribute);
node.attributes[attribute.name] = attribute;
pos = attribute.end;
// Get the next attribute
attribute = $tw.utils.parseAttribute(source,pos);
}
// Skip whitespace
pos = $tw.utils.skipWhiteSpace(source,pos);
// Look for a closing slash
token = $tw.utils.parseTokenString(source,pos,"/");
if(token) {
pos = token.end;
node.isSelfClosing = true;
}
// Look for a greater than sign
token = $tw.utils.parseTokenString(source,pos,">");
if(!token) {
return null;
}
pos = token.end;
// Check for a required line break
if(options.requireLineBreak) {
token = $tw.utils.parseTokenRegExp(source,pos,/([^\S\n\r]*\r?\n(?:[^\S\n\r]*\r?\n|$))/g);
if(!token) {
return null;
}
}
// Update the end position
node.end = pos;
return node;
};
exports.findNextTag = function(source,pos,options) {
// A regexp for finding candidate HTML tags
var reLookahead = /<([a-zA-Z\-\$]+)/g;
// Find the next candidate
reLookahead.lastIndex = pos;
var match = reLookahead.exec(source);
while(match) {
// Try to parse the candidate as a tag
var tag = this.parseTag(source,match.index,options);
// Return success
if(tag && this.isLegalTag(tag)) {
return tag;
}
// Look for the next match
reLookahead.lastIndex = match.index + 1;
match = reLookahead.exec(source);
}
// Failed
return null;
};
exports.isLegalTag = function(tag) {
// Widgets are always OK
if(tag.type !== "element") {
return true;
// If it's an HTML tag that starts with a dash then it's not legal
} else if(tag.tag.charAt(0) === "-") {
return false;
} else {
// Otherwise it's OK
return true;
}
};
})();
